Gift Idea: Build Sheets and Window Stickers
Need another idea for that Corvette nut on your holiday shopping list? How about an original build sheet and window sticker for their Corvette?
The National Corvette Museum Library and Archives offers these documents on Corvettes produced in Bowling Green from 1981 to the present. All you need is the year and VIN number of the Corvette!

North Texas Club Supports Veterans
Continuing with our Military Appreciation Month, this week's story comes from the North Texas Corvette Club of Denton, Texas; Chuck Smith, Ambassador: For the past several years, the North Texas Corvette Club has paid a visit to the U.S. Military Veterans who are residents of the Rayburn VA Medical Center in Bonham, Texas. Usually on a late summer or early fall Saturday afternoon, thirty or more NTCC members, many who are veterans themselves, travel to the VA hospital at Bonham. While there we visit with the resident veterans, express our appreciation for their service and sacrifices, and offer them rides around the hospital campus in our Corvettes. The day provides the veterans with an interesting break from their routines. Also, it gives our members a chance to share the joy of friendly company and the pleasure that comes from our Corvettes with folks who don’t normally have such opportunities. For many, it’s their first opportunity in life to ride in a Corvette, something most thought they would never have a chance to do. | |
